First EcoDivers Trained in Saudi Arabia

\"\"

Dr. Mohammed Kotb of PERSGA (the Regional Organization for the Conservation of the Environment of the Red Sea and Gulf of Aden) recently certified 11 divers representing the Presidency of the Meteorology and Environment Protection, the official authority in Saudi Arabia concerned with environmental protection. Training began three months ago as part of PERSGA’s rigorous training program that includes marine background information, advanced diving skills, underwater photography, and survey techniques. PERSGA is carrying out this training program to increase the skilled governmental capacities in the Red Sea and Gulf of Aden Region. The trained groups will then be able to implement underwater damage/status assessment and monitoring tasks. PERSGA is aiming to offer this program to the national marine environmental specialists in the other five countries of the region (Djibouti, Egypt, Jordan, Somalia, Sudan, and Yemen).
